Output 344578c0a827eba185d3e0dc161ee5d721007731f46cd07dde2de32c5650714d:1

value
3069
script pubkey
OP_0 OP_PUSHBYTES_20 71d40cff7b4625971b949558684a560997ebee1e
address
bc1qw82qelmmgcjewxu5j4vxsjjkpxt7hms7ggw5mv
transaction
344578c0a827eba185d3e0dc161ee5d721007731f46cd07dde2de32c5650714d
confirmations
64784
spent
true